Lithium polymer battery vs lithium ion battery

Lithium polymer batteries use soft pouch structures, offering greater flexibility and lighter weight, making them ideal for space-constrained designs.
Lithium-ion batteries (cylindrical or prismatic) are more standardized and structurally robust, suitable for large-scale industrial applications.
Both have similar energy performance but differ significantly in structure adaptability, weight, and cost models.

Store at 30%–60% charge in a cool, dry environment, away from high temperatures and direct sunlight.

Yes, they offer high energy density, lightweight design, and flexible customization for compact devices.

Swelling is usually caused by overcharging, over-discharging, high temperatures, or cell defects.
